T.NANDAKUMAR SINGH, SWAPAN CHANDRA DAS
Arjun Debnath – Appellant
Versus
State of Tripura – Respondent
T. Nandakumar Singh, J.
1. The appellant-accused, Arjun Debnath S/O Lt. Lal Mohan Debnath of Dewanbari, Machhmara, P.S. Pecharthal, District North Tripura faced Sessions Trial case being No. S.T. (WT/A)54 of 2004 in the Court of Additional Sessions Judge, West Tripura (Court No. 4) Agartala for the incident in the night between 17/18.9.2003 in the bath room near the conference hall of Rajdhani Hotel at 5th floor in which one Arun Khatowa was killed by cutting into pieces by the appellant-accused. In the session trial, the appellant-accused was charged for the offence punishable under Section 302/ 201 of the Indian Penal Code. After full length trial, the learned Addl. Sessions Judge vide the impugned judgment and order dated 13.11.2006 convicted the appellant-accused for the offence punishable under Section 302 and 201 of the IPC and sentenced to suffer life imprisonment. Being aggrieved, the appellant-accused filed the present appeal. Heard Mr. S. Sarkar, learned counsel appearing for the appellant-accused and Mr. A. Ghosh, learned Addl. P.P. for the State respondent.
